Listeria monocytogenes remains a leading driver of high impact recalls in ready-to-eat (RTE) foods.
Equipment and environmental reservoirs, especially drainage systems, can support multi-year persistence via biofilm formation and reseeding events.
Global Drain Technologies' Scott Steindler recaps current industry guidance and outlines design and operational practices that use hygienic drainage systems as a key engineering control for Listeria risk reduction.
